Peugeot is to launch its Mu pay as you go mobility service in the UK by the end of the year. The service, run through dealers, allows anyone to hire any type of Peugeot vehicle – a cabriolet for the weekend, MPV for a family trip, van for the Ikea flatpacks or even a motor scooter or bicycle.

UK MD Jon Goodman said the service is accessed via a pre-paid card that can be topped up on the internet.

Goodman said: “It’s a revolutionary service and we are the only company to offer it. It means existing customers can borrow a different mode of transport for a day or two plus it gives us access to potential new customers who want to try one of our vehicles.”

Mu by Peugeot, as the service is branded, is currently being trialled in France and Goodman plans to introduce the scheme into the UK by the end of 2010.

He added: “We are currently monitoring the French operation and we will put together pricing details later this year.”

Cardholders will be able to rent four and two-wheelers as well as accessories such as satellite navigation or a roof box.
